
If you want to reach your goals and dreams, you cannot do it without discipline and consistency. — Dr. Joyce Brothers
—What lingers after this line?
Importance of Discipline
This quote conveys that discipline is a crucial element in achieving goals. Without focus and self-control, it becomes difficult to take the necessary steps toward fulfilling your dreams.
Role of Consistency
Consistency is highlighted as an equally important factor. Persevering and maintaining efforts over time ensures steady progress and prevents setbacks.
Synergy Between the Two
The quote underscores the idea that discipline and consistency work together. Even with discipline, irregular efforts may falter, and consistency without discipline may lack purpose.
Application to Personal Growth
In the context of self-improvement, the message suggests that achieving life-changing results is not about single moments of action but about sustained, disciplined habits.
Motivational Perspective
Dr. Joyce Brothers uses this statement to inspire individuals to adopt a proactive approach. She encourages persistence as the pathway to overcoming challenges and realizing one's dreams.
